摘要: 1.普通全局函数(内置的或用户自定义的)call_user_func(‘print’, $str);2.类的静态方法,使用数组形式传递call_user_func(array(‘className’, ‘print’), $str );3.对象方法,使用数组形式传递$obj = new className();call_user_func(array($obj, ‘print’), $str );4.匿名方法,类似javascript的匿名函数call_user_func(function($param){echo $param;}, 4);//或使用以下形式:$fn = function.. 阅读全文
posted @ 2013-03-22 11:27 郎涛 阅读(239) 评论(0) 推荐(0) 编辑
摘要: 1. 接管错误://自定义错误接管function userErrorHandler($errno, $errstr, $errfile, $errline){ if (!(error_reporting() & $errno)) { //错误码未包含在错误报告中 return; } switch ($errno) { case E_USER_ERROR: echo "<b>My ERROR</b> [$errno] $errstr<br />\n"; echo " Fatal error on line $err... 阅读全文
posted @ 2013-03-22 10:52 郎涛 阅读(598) 评论(0) 推荐(0) 编辑